<p>The Louisiana State Police / Transportation Safety Services (TSS) is comprised of the Commercial Vehicle Enforcement (CVE), Mobile Weight Enforcement (MWE), and Towing and Recovery Units (TRU). The primary responsibilities of TSS includes reducing the number and severity of commercial motor vehicle crashes as well as protecting the state's highway infrastructure. TSS also ensures compliance with applicable state and federal regulations governing commercial vehicles, the towing and recovery industry, vehicle storage facilities, and motor vehicle inspection stations. These objectives are accomplished through a program of roadside safety inspections, annual facility inspections, and educational outreach initiatives.</p> <p>The Administrative Program Specialist A is a professional position which receives broad supervision from an Administrative Program Manager 1 and serves as a liaison between commissioned officers conducting compliance inspections, the commercial vehicle industry, and the public.
